在Python中,如果想要仅向某些列添加前缀,可以通过使用pandas库来实现。pandas是一个功能强大的数据处理和分析库,提供了灵活的数据结构和数据操作工具。
首先,需要安装pandas库。可以使用以下命令来安装:
pip install pandas
安装完毕后,可以按照以下步骤在Python中向某些列添加前缀:
步骤1:导入pandas库
import pandas as pd
步骤2:读取数据源
假设有一个名为df的DataFrame对象,表示要处理的数据表。可以通过以下方式读取数据源,其中data.csv
为数据源文件名:
df = pd.read_csv('data.csv')
步骤3:添加前缀
使用add_prefix
方法可以向所有列添加相同的前缀,但我们只想向某些列添加前缀,可以通过选择需要添加前缀的列,并使用add_prefix
方法来实现。
columns_to_add_prefix = ['column1', 'column2'] # 要添加前缀的列名列表
prefix = 'prefix_' # 前缀
df[columns_to_add_prefix] = df[columns_to_add_prefix].add_prefix(prefix)
这样,只有column1
和column2
两列会添加前缀。
步骤4:查看结果
通过打印DataFrame对象可以查看添加前缀后的结果:
print(df)
完整示例代码如下:
import pandas as pd
df = pd.read_csv('data.csv')
columns_to_add_prefix = ['column1', 'column2'] # 要添加前缀的列名列表
prefix = 'prefix_' # 前缀
df[columns_to_add_prefix] = df[columns_to_add_prefix].add_prefix(prefix)
print(df)
在以上代码中,data.csv
为数据源文件名,column1
和column2
为要添加前缀的列名列表,prefix_
为要添加的前缀。可以根据实际情况进行相应的修改。
值得一提的是,腾讯云也提供了一系列与云计算相关的产品和服务,比如云服务器、云数据库、云函数等。可以通过腾讯云的官方网站了解更多关于这些产品和服务的信息。
希望以上内容能够对你有所帮助!如有更多问题,欢迎继续提问。
领取专属 10元无门槛券
手把手带您无忧上云